Key Takeaways:

  • Strength training improves quality of life as we age
  • Building muscle is a slow process that requires patience and consistency
  • "Do the simple things savagely well" - focus on fundamentals
  • "Failure is fertilizer" - embrace setbacks as opportunities for growth
  • Progressive overload is crucial for continued improvement
